How much does it cost to rent a home in Naples?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Naples 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,182 | $1,375 | $10,000+ |
Naples 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,218 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
Naples 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$16,506 | $2,495 | $10,000+ |
Naples 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$29,664 | $3,700 | $10,000+ |
Naples 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$31,195 | $9,950 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Naples
What type of rentals are currently available in Naples?
There are currently 569 Apartments for Rent in Naples,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,100 to $27,120. There are also 3302 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Naples ranging from $750 to $100,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Naples?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Naples ranges from $750 to $100,000 with an average monthly rent of $13,736.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Naples?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Naples range from $2,000 to $17,900,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,800 to $55,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,495 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,498.
